Overview
Brief Summary
Cervical cancer, the fourth most common cancer globally and the fourth leading cause of cancer-related deaths, can be effectively prevented through early screening. Detecting precancerous cervical lesions and halting their progression in a timely manner is crucial. However, accurate screening platforms for early detection of cervical cancer are needed. Therefore, it is urgent to develop an Artificial Intelligence Cervical Cancer Screening (AICS) system for diagnosing cervical cytology grades and cancer.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•Women Aged 25-65 years old.
- •Availability of confirmed diagnostic results of the cervical liquid-based cytological examination, and satisfactory digital images from the liquid-based cytology pap test: at least 5000 uncovered and observable squamous epithelial cells, samples with abnormal cells (atypical squamous cells or atypical glandular cells and above).
Exclusion Criteria
- •Unsatisfactory samples of cervical liquid-based cytological examination: less than 5000 uncovered, observable squamous epithelial cells, and more than 75% of squamous epithelial cells affected because of blood, inflammatory cells, epithelial cells over-overlapping, poor fixation, excessive drying, or contamination of unknown components.
- •Women diagnosed with other malignant tumors other than cervical cancer.
